## Retrying Failed Exports (Service Accounts 101)

Welcome aboard! When a nightly export from Plumeria to the Orchardview warehouse fails, don't panic — most failures are transient. First, check the export queue in the Larkspur dashboard. If the job shows "stalled," just hit retry; the service account picks it back up automatically. Retries are idempotent, so double-runs won't duplicate rows. If it fails three times, ping the data-infra channel. For manual retries via the CLI, authenticate as the `exporter-svc` account using the key below.

gateway credential: kto7_yV41IWH

### Garage Occupancy Feed — Access Setup

Plugin authors integrating with the Stallwick occupancy feed should poll no more than once per 15 seconds, as the sensors aggregate on that interval anyway. Responses include per-level counts and a staleness timestamp; always check the latter before rendering. Authentication uses a sandbox-scoped key issued for plugin development, shown here:

app token of fajop-fahif = qvz4-AnML

Action item (P1, owner: Dvorin): Canary gating for Slatewing currently only checks error rate, not latency p99. Add latency and saturation gates before promote; block auto-promote if canary sample is under 500 requests. Reviewer: confirm gate thresholds match the incident findings and that rollback triggers fire within two minutes. Proposed rules are documented on the internal page below.

runbook for tagug-hafog: https://jira.lumiclabs.internal/projects/pages/pages/9773c0d8

The order-cutoff rule for next-day bakery orders has drifted between environments. Production cuts off at 14:00 local, while staging was quietly bumped to 16:00 during the holiday load test and never reverted. The storefront code under review assumes the staging value, which means customers in production are seeing a rejection message the UI doesn't handle. Please review the conditional in the checkout validator against the canonical values. The current production configuration is as follows.

service settings:
ralael:
  pin: 7453
  tenant: zorath
  seal: seal_087806e4
  metrics_host: metrics.ralael.paliqworks.example
  standby_team: fraath
  escalation: praok-istiel
  nonce: 10e083